Fish Invaders! Like space invaders, you're a big fish that moves using the mouse. Use this code for player fish,
[block]
<when green flag clicked>
<forever>
<set x to( <{mouse x }>
[/block]
The enemy ships are smaller fish, when they fly down, move your fish over to them, when they touch the mouth, you eat them! A fish-eat-fish version of a classic game!
